MEMO — Heads of Department, Quillon Devices. The reseller programme launches in two phases: accredited partners in Q1, open enrolment in Q2. Margins fixed at tier rates; no side agreements. Training materials ship next week. Direct sales teams keep existing accounts until handover criteria are met. The commercial intent behind the programme is outlined in the confidential note below.

internal memo for tagef-hadup: Gross margin on Ulaath came in at 15 percent against a plan of 5 percent. Only 7 of the 120 pilot accounts renewed Ulaath, so a churn review is set for October 15.

## Runbook: Account recovery during the Userling split

While we carve the user module out of the old Grumblecore monolith, account recovery tickets need a manual step. The new Userling service can't yet read legacy reset tokens, so you'll unlock the migration bridge yourself. Don't panic — it's a two-minute job. Open the bridge console, pick the affected account, and when prompted, enter the recovery passphrase below:

recovery phrase for fajeg-kawep: druix-gorius-briax-ulaeth-fraox-lammir-pelox-jormir-pelwyn-julir

## Tuning

Gating for Bramblefort canaries is intentionally conservative: a canary only advances when error-rate, latency, and saturation checks all pass for the full observation window. Loosening any single threshold without adjusting the window invites false promotions, so change them together and note it in the sync minutes. The current gating constants are listed here.

tuning table, kagag-yahip:
RATE_LIMITS = {
    "druath": 1,
    "wenwyn": 5,
    "ulaael": 2,
    "holath": 5,
}